Transaction 71eb267fa9840ee1dc83ccc10889ac44dc3eaed244879566fa2dd86de2da06e3
1 Input
1 Output
-
71eb267fa9840ee1dc83ccc10889ac44dc3eaed244879566fa2dd86de2da06e3:0
- value
- 100310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23dc013ff1570e69f872094df7e19a4ef446a5b1 OP_EQUAL
- address
- 34xd8TvWtupiQyAo1b9EgZvSCXYpDm6o41